Difference between revisions of "PayPal Website Payments Pro"

From WHMCS Documentation

Line 6: Line 6:
 
| 3dsecure = yes
 
| 3dsecure = yes
 
}}
 
}}
 +
 +
==Configuration==
 +
The module can be activated and configured under ''Setup > Payments > Payment Gateways'''. Then the following settings should be completed:
 +
 +
===Required Details===
 +
'''Display Name''' - This could be changed to something customer friendly, like "Credit Card",<br>
 +
'''API Username'''<br>
 +
'''API Password'''<br>
 +
'''API Signature''' - All three can all be obtained from [[PayPal#Automated_Refunds|PayPal's website]].
 +
===Optional Details===
 +
These three fields are only required if you are enrolled for the Cardinal 3D Secure scheme (verified by Visa/Mastercard Securecode). If not these fields should be left blank and 3D Secure will not be used.
 +
 +
'''Processor ID'''<br>
 +
'''Merchant ID'''<br>
 +
'''Transaction PW'''
  
 
==Reference Payments==
 
==Reference Payments==

Revision as of 15:25, 11 January 2013

Supported Features

Type One Time Recurring Refunds 3D Secure
Credit Card Yes Yes Yes Yes


Configuration

The module can be activated and configured under Setup > Payments > Payment Gateways'. Then the following settings should be completed:

Required Details

Display Name - This could be changed to something customer friendly, like "Credit Card",
API Username
API Password
API Signature - All three can all be obtained from PayPal's website.

Optional Details

These three fields are only required if you are enrolled for the Cardinal 3D Secure scheme (verified by Visa/Mastercard Securecode). If not these fields should be left blank and 3D Secure will not be used.

Processor ID
Merchant ID
Transaction PW

Reference Payments

Supported Features

Type One Time Recurring Refunds 3D Secure
Token Yes Yes Yes No
Remote Update Card Remote Delete Card AddPayMethod API
No No No

Server Modules
cPanel/WHM - DirectAdmin - Plesk - Helm 3 - Helm 4 - Ensim - InterWorx - WebsitePanel - Cloudmin
Lxadmin - Virtualmin Pro - XPanel - HyperVM - SolusVM - Cloudmin - WHMSonic - VPS.Net
CentovaCast - SCPanel - MediaCP - GameCP - TCAdmin - Reseller Central - Auto Release - Heart Internet

Registrar Modules
Enom - ResellerClub - Nominet - OpenSRS - ResellOne - OnlineNIC - PlanetDomain - Affordable Domains
TPP Wholesale - TPPInternet - Stargate - Namecheap - NetEarthOne - Bizcn - InternetBS - GMO Internet
12Register - Registercom - DotDNS - WebNIC - Dot.TK - HexoNet - Realtime Register - Registereu
RRPProxy - ResellerCamp - TransIP - Heart Internet - IPMirror - NetRegistry - OVH - VentraIP Wholesale
Email - 101Domain

Fraud Modules
MaxMind - VariLogiX FraudCall - Telesign

Gateway Modules
2CheckOut - AsiaPay - Auth.net Echeck - Authorize.net - Authorize.net CIM - Bank Transfer - BidPay
BluePay - BluePay Echeck - BluePay Remote - Boleto - CashU - CC Avenue - ChronoPay - Direct Debit
EMatters - E-Path - eProcessingNetwork - eWAY Tokens - F2B - Finansbank - GarantiBank - Gate2Shop
Inpay - InternetSecure - IP.Pay - Kuveytturk - Modulo Moip - Mail In Payment - Merchant Partners
Merchant Warrior - IDEALMollie - Moneris - Moneris Vault - Skrill 1-Tap - NaviGate - NETbilling
Netregistry Pay - NoChex - Offline Credit Card - Optimal Payments - PagSeguro - Payflow Pro - Pay Junction
Paymate AU and NZ - Payment Express - PayPal - PayPal Card Payments - PayPal Express Checkout
PayPal Payments - PayPal Payments Pro - PayPoint.net (SecPay) - Payson - Planet Authorize - ProtX VSP Form
PSIGate - Quantum Gateway - Quantum Vault - SagePay - SagePay Tokens v2 - SecurePay
SecurePay AU - Secure Trading - TrustCommerce - USA ePay - WorldPay - WorldPay Invisible